Blake and McBryde classification for floating knee injuries.

Type 1—true floating kneeThe knee joint is isolated completely and not involved, with either shaft fractured
Type 2—variant floating kneeInvolves one or more joints with either shaft fractured
 Type 2AThe knee joint alone is involved
 Type 2BInvolves the hip or ankle joints
